Chemonics Internationalseeks a skilled, experienced Grants Manager for its
ProRep (Program Representasi) project. ProRep is a project managed under
contract to USAID and administered from an office in central Jakarta. It
aims to increase the effectiveness of representative groups and institutions
and so bolster democracy and good governance in Indonesia.
*Overall requirements*
· The Grants Manager, more formally titled Grants/SAF Manager, is
responsible for overseeing the management of grants and subcontracts awarded
by ProRep, including those funded from ProRep’s SAF (Special Activities
Fund). The grants and contracts are to help support civil society
organizations working on key advocacy issues;improve the quality and impact
of public policy research; strengthen legislative processes; and support
special initiatives identified with USAID.
· S/he ensures that the grants and subcontracts are in compliance with
USAID regulations and contract provisions.
· S/he maintains the highest levels of honesty, integrity and
transparency in the award and administration of the grantsand subcontracts.
S/he sustains good professional relations with past, present and prospective
beneficiaries.
· S/he contributes as required to reporting, M&E (monitoring and
evaluation), and other project activities.
*Qualifications*
Applicants should have at least five years’ experience as a Grants Manager;
be proficient in spoken and written English, and in the use of MS Office
software; and be able to work efficiently and accurately in a demanding
environment. Knowledge of USAID policies and procedures is a plus.
